有阻尼体系动力分析的一种显式差分法

AN EXPLICIT DIFFERENCE METHOD FOR DYNAMIC ANALYSIS OF A STRUCTURE SYSTEM WITH DAMPING

  • 摘要: 本文利用拉格朗日型的二次插值函数近似位移反应,建立了速度、加速度的差商近似公式,进而推得集中质量阻尼体系动力分析的一种显式差分法.该显式差分格式具有二阶计算精度,与目前常用的有阻尼体系动力求解的几种格式相比,具有明显减少计算工作量的优点.

     

    Abstract: In this paper, the second order Lagrange interpolation polynomial is introduced into the discretized time domain to represent unknown displacement function in dynamic equilibrium equation. As a result, the unknown velocity and acceleration response functions are expressed in terms of the displacement function and an explicit numerical integration scheme is developed for the dynamic response analysis of structural system with damping. The accuracy and stability of the present scheme are studied and compared with other explicit numerical schemes. It is shown that the present scheme is of second-order accuracy and more efficient than other explicit schemes.
